Instalação do Asterisk no Debian Etch

Publicado por Ralph Liebessohn 25/08/2006

[ Hits: 19.445 ]

Homepage: http://ralph.einet.com.br

Download debian-install-asterisk.sh




Esse script visa facilitar o processo de instalação do Asterisk no Debian Etch. Lembrando que ele foi testado seguindo um modelo de instalação do Debian.
Em outras instalações podem faltar pacotes necessários para a compilação ou execução do Asterisk. O script não está preparado para verificar saídas de erro ou interação com o usuário.

  



Esconder código-fonte

#!/bin/bash

# Este script não trata erros! Simplesmente é uma sequência
# de comandos para baixar e instalar o Asterisk.
# Em um ambiente pré-definido e testado.
# Criado por ralphliebessohn at gmail dot com - 2006/05/01

cd /usr/src

echo Baixando pacotes de ftp.digium.com . . .
# Módulos opcionais do Asterisk
wget ftp://ftp.digium.com/pub/asterisk/asterisk-sounds-1.2.1.tar.gz
wget ftp://ftp.digium.com/pub/asterisk/asterisk-addons-1.2.2.tar.gz

# O Asterisk utiliza a Libpri para fazer Multiplexação por divisão
# de tempo (TDM) juntamente com vários fabricantes de hardware.
wget ftp://ftp.digium.com/pub/libpri/libpri-1.2.2.tar.gz

#Necessário para integração com o Zapata
wget ftp://ftp.digium.com/pub/zaptel/zaptel-1.2.5.tar.gz


# Fonte do Asterisk - o próprio
wget ftp://ftp.digium.com/pub/asterisk/asterisk-1.2.7.1.tar.gz

echo Instalando dependencias . . .
apt-get install kernel-headers-2.6.15-1 libssl-dev doxygen -y
wget http://www.tomtom.com/gpl/rel200603a/toolchain/termcap-1.3.1.tar.gz
tar -zxvf termcap-1.3.1.tar.gz
cd termcap-1.3.1
./config
make
make install
cd /usr/src

wget http://freeware.nekochan.net/source/ncurses/ncurses-5.3.tar.gz
tar -zxvf ncurses-5.3.tar.gz
cd ncurses-5.3
./configure
make
make install
cd /usr/src

echo Instalando modulos do Asterisk . . .
tar -zxvf libpri-1.2.2.tar.gz
cd libpri-1.2.2
make
make install
cd /usr/src
tar -zxvf zaptel-1.2.5.tar.gz
cd zaptel-1.2.5
make
make install
cd /usr/src
tar -zxvf asterisk-addons-1.2.2.tar.gz
cd asterisk-addons-1.2.2
make && make install
tar -zxvf asterisk-sounds-1.2.1.tar.gz
cd asterisk-sounds-1.2.1
make install
cd /usr/src

echo Instalando o Asterisk . . .
tar -zxvf asterisk-1.2.7.1.tar.gz
cd asterisk-1.2.7.1
make clean
make
make install
make progdocs
make samples
cd /usr/src

echo Asterisk pronto . . .


Scripts recomendados

Informações sobre o computador

Sistema de Gestão de Protocolos em YAD

copy - copiar para a área de transferência

PC Report - Coleta lista de dispositivos instalados e logs

Cadastra filmes


  

Comentários
[1] Comentário enviado por rattus em 26/05/2006 - 10:16h

Opa,

Ficou faltando a instalação da Zlib.

wget http://www.gzip.org/zlib/zlib-1.2.3.tar.gz
tar -zxvf zlib.tar.gz
cd zlib-1.2.3
make
make install
cd /usr/src

e

se o wget no servidor ftp agarrar, use a opção --passive.

Foi mal.,

Qualquer coisa . . . ralphliebessohn at gmail dot com

Ralph Liebessohn

[2] Comentário enviado por edson_colt em 05/05/2007 - 23:40h

Opa ,,,,
Blz Amigo to com problemas na blilhetagem do asterisk vc sabe alguma coisa sobre isso ...

Fico Agradecido ...


Contribuir com comentário